William Ray "Billy" Park

July 17, 1959 — April 24, 2014

William Ray "Billy" Park, 54, of River Road, Morgantown, passed away Thursday, April 24, 2014 at Ruby Memorial Hospital. Bill went home to be with our Lord after a long illness. He was born in Morgantown on July 17, 1959, the son of Mary Louise (Farrell) Park of Jacksonville, FL and the late William Ray Park. He was a member of Local 152 Plumbers and Pipefitters, a skilled welder and carpenter who loved to hunt and fish. In addition to his mother, Mary, Bill is survived by wife, Cheryl; his son, Jason; and three sisters Diana, Joyce, and Debbie Billy was a gentle and giving soul, and he will be deeply missed. In honoring Billy’s wishes, he will be cremated. Family and friends may call at Hastings Funeral Home, 153 Spruce St., Morgantown, on Saturday, April 26th from 1 PM until the time of the memorial service at 2 PM with Father Jeremiah Lange, OSB of St. John University Parish officiating. Inurnment will take place privately at Beverly Hills Memorial Gardens, Westover. Billy’s family would like to thank Ruby Memorial Hospital for their outstanding compassionate care.
